The fabulous 2020 Olympic Marathon Trials are in the books (full coverage here).

Galen Rupp delivered once again, Aliphine Tuliamuk ended HOKA ONE ONE Marathon Month on LetsRun.com in the grandest way possible by pulling the huge upset, as Molly Seidel delivered in her debut, Jake Riley made his return more than complete, so did Sally Kipyego, and 43 year-old Abdi Abdirahman became the 1st 5 time male track and field Olympian in the US.
